Readability and lexical diversity — two metrics, done carefully, with the parameters other implementations hardcode.

Why it exists

The LIX long-word threshold is hardcoded at 6 everywhere. That 6 is Björnsson's Swedish original. Measured over the full Hungarian Webcorpus, 44.5% of running tokens are longer than six letters, against 25.7% in Swedish — so the index saturates and stops discriminating. On real Hungarian prose that reads as LIX 60.4, "very difficult"; at the calibrated threshold it reads 43.4. Parameterising the threshold is the whole point.

Implementations disagree, because they count words, sentences and long words differently. So every function returns A, B, C (or types and tokens) alongside the score, plus every parameter used.

Highlights

  • lix() with long_word_threshold as a first-class parameter, and three ways to supply the sentence count B — segmented, pre-split, or explicit. Real pipelines often cannot supply sentences at all.
  • lexical_diversity() with a required unit, plus mattr() for length-robust comparison.
  • The two metrics require opposite token streams — diversity wants lemmas, readability wants surface forms. Feed one stream to both and exactly one is silently wrong. Four guards stand against that, and tests/test_contracts.py is the regression guard.
  • recommended_threshold("hu")8, calibrated by equipercentile matching against Swedish. Six independently computed curves agree: two Hungarian corpora nineteen years apart, three sampling strata, and a digraph-aware variant. Validated end to end on 10.3M words and 709k real sentences.
  • Explicit length_policy, NFC by default — decomposed Unicode would otherwise inflate every word length, hitting polytonic Greek and accented Hungarian hardest.
  • The core has no runtime dependencies.

Verified against textstat 0.7.13: given the same sentence count, LIX scores match exactly. All free-running divergence is sentence segmentation.
